What is Darlington & Stockton Times?
The Darlington & Stockton Times is a regional news app for residents of Darlington and Stockton-on-Tees, offering digital newspaper replicas and live updates on iOS and Android.
Users hire this app to maintain a connection to local history and regional events through a familiar digital-replica format that mimics the physical newspaper experience.

What Are The Key Features?
Removes advertisements and pop-ups from the news feed and article view
Provides full, cover-to-cover digital replicas of the print edition
Converts text articles into audio streams with playlist creation capabilities
Daily access to crosswords, sudoku, and other logic games
Real-time push notifications and feed updates for breaking news and sports

Who is Newsquest Media Group?
Newsquest operates a highly fragmented portfolio of regional news titles, leveraging a standardized digital publishing framework to maintain a presence in dozens of local UK markets. Their strategy relies on the consolidation of legacy print brands into a unified digital-first model, prioritizing local relevance to drive subscription and ad-supported engagement. The primary tension in their model is the struggle to maintain high user satisfaction across a vast, heterogeneous set of regional apps, as evidenced by the wide variance in performance across their local titles.
